[0001] This utility model relates to the field of catalyst module cleaning technology, specifically to a purging device suitable for plate-type CO catalyst modules. Background Technology
[0002] Plate-type CO catalyst modules are key components used for the catalytic oxidation of carbon monoxide (CO) to carbon dioxide (CO2). They are commonly used in industrial waste gas treatment, automobile exhaust purification, indoor air purification, or CO removal in enclosed environments such as mines and tunnels.
[0003] After long-term operation, dust and carbon deposits easily accumulate on the channels and outer walls of the plate CO catalyst module. If not cleaned in time, the adsorbed harmful substances will affect the activity and reaction efficiency of the catalyst, thereby reducing the service life of the plate CO catalyst module and increasing maintenance costs.
[0004] The existing technology has the following shortcomings: 1. The module is fixed in position or needs to be manually flipped, which makes it impossible to quickly blow away the dust or carbon deposits adsorbed on the outer walls of both ends of the module and inside the channel, and the cleaning efficiency needs to be improved.
[0005] 2. Some devices use vibration to blow away dust or carbon deposits attached to the module channel, which cannot be effectively blown out, reducing the cleaning effect. Utility Model Content

[0015] The beneficial effects of this utility model are: 1. This utility model, through the design of a controller, a rotating mechanism, a lifting mechanism, and a cleaning mechanism, can, through the cooperation of the above structures, drive the module to rotate 180 degrees quickly after the dust and carbon deposits attached to one end of the outer wall of the plate CO catalyst module are blown away, so as to blow away the dust and carbon deposits attached to the other end of the plate CO catalyst module. There is no need to manually flip the module, which saves the time spent on blowing and thus improves the blowing efficiency.
[0016] 2. This utility model designs a cleaning mechanism, namely a blowing head, an air cylinder, and a squeezing component. The horizontally designed blowing head has a conical air nozzle that is precisely oriented towards the module's channel. The lifting mechanism drives the blowing head to move vertically up and down, thus cleaning the entire channel of the module and preventing any omissions. This effectively blows out dust or carbon deposits attached to the module's channel, significantly improving the cleaning effect. Attached Figure Description

[0023] Reference Figures 1 to 6As shown, a second rotating shaft 12 is rotatably mounted on the top of the L-shaped plate. A U-shaped plate 13 is fixedly mounted on the end of the second rotating shaft 12 away from the L-shaped plate. The cylinder 1 is fixedly connected to the U-shaped plate 13, and the second pressing plate 3 is fixedly connected to the output end of the cylinder 1. When purging the plate-type CO catalyst module, the plate-type CO catalyst module is first placed vertically on top of the first pressing plate 2. Then, the cylinder 1 is started by the controller, so that its output end extends vertically downward. Since the output end of the cylinder 1 is fixedly connected to the second pressing plate 3, its output end drives the second pressing plate 3 to extend vertically to the top of the plate-type CO catalyst module, thereby cooperating with the second pressing plate 3 to press the plate-type CO catalyst module.
[0024] Reference Figures 1 to 6 As shown, the drive assembly includes a vertical plate 14, a micro motor 15, a lead screw 16, a traction block 17, and two sliding plates 18. The vertical plate 14 is fixedly mounted on the top of the base. The lead screw 16 is rotatably mounted on the outer wall of the vertical plate 14 via two support blocks. The micro motor 15 is fixedly mounted on one of its support blocks, and its output end is fixedly connected to the top of the lead screw 16. The traction block 17 is threadedly connected to the lead screw 16 and is fixedly connected to the lifting frame 4. Two guide rails are fixedly mounted on the outer wall of the vertical plate 14. Each sliding plate 18 is slidably mounted on the outer wall of one guide rail. Each sliding plate 18 is fixedly connected to one end of the lifting frame 4 via a connecting plate 19. 15 is electrically connected to the controller. While purging the plate CO catalyst module, the controller starts the micro motor 15, which drives the lead screw 16 to rotate. Since the traction block 17 is threadedly connected to the lead screw 16, and the traction block 17 is fixedly connected to the lifting frame 4, the lifting frame 4 is slidably connected to the two guide rails on the vertical plate 14 through two connecting plates 19 and two sliding plates 18. The lifting frame 4 is fixedly connected to the two support plates. The purging head 5 is fixedly connected to the two support plates through two L-shaped rods, thereby driving the purging head 5 to move vertically back and forth to purge the entire outer wall of the plate CO catalyst module, preventing omissions and improving purging efficiency.
[0025] Reference Figures 1 to 6 As shown, the extrusion assembly includes a second motor 20, a turntable 21, a connecting rod 22, and an extrusion rod 23. The second motor 20 is inserted into the lifting frame 4, the turntable 21 is fixedly mounted on its output end, the extrusion rod 23 is inserted into the gas cylinder 6, and a lifting block 24 is fixedly mounted on the top of the extrusion rod 23. The connecting rod 22 is hinged between the turntable 21 and the lifting block 24. The second motor 20 is electrically connected to the controller. When the plate CO catalyst module is pressed against the gas cylinder 6, the controller starts the second motor 20, thereby causing its output end to drive the turntable 21 to rotate. Since the extrusion rod 23 is inserted into the gas cylinder 6, the top of the extrusion rod 23 is fixedly connected to the lifting block 24. The turntable 21 and the lifting block 24 are respectively hinged to the two ends of the connecting rod 22, thereby driving the extrusion rod 23 to vertically extrude downward inside the gas cylinder 6.
[0026] Reference Figures 1 to 6 As shown, two sliders 25 are fixed at both ends of the lifting block 24, and a groove 26 is provided on the outer wall of each support plate. Each slider 25 is slidably connected to a groove 26. The two sliders 25 and the two grooves 26 provide guidance for the lifting block 24, so that the lifting block 24 can slide vertically between the two support plates.
[0027] Reference Figures 1 to 6 As shown, an air outlet is provided at the bottom of the air cylinder 6, and a conveying pipe 27 is fixedly provided at the bottom of the air outlet. When the extrusion rod 23 presses vertically downward inside the air cylinder 6, the dry compressed air inside the air cylinder 6 is squeezed to the blow head 5 through the air outlet and the conveying pipe 27.
[0028] Reference Figures 1 to 6 As shown, the purge head 5 has a diversion hole 28 at one end and several air outlet holes 29 at equal intervals at the other end. The end of the conveying pipe 27 away from the air outlet is connected to the diversion hole 28. Each air outlet 29 has a conical jet nozzle 30 through it at the end away from the diversion hole 28. When the dry compressed air inside the air cylinder 6 is squeezed into the interior of the diversion hole 28 through the conveying pipe 27, the dry compressed air is blown from the several conical jet nozzles 30 to the outer wall of one end of the plate CO catalyst module, thereby blowing away the dust or carbon deposits attached to the outer wall of one end, playing a cleaning role, and thus restoring or maintaining the activity and reaction efficiency of the catalyst.
